POLYCHROME CANCRINITE–VISHNEVITE OF ALKALI PEGMATITES OF THE KUROCHKIN LOG OCCURRENCE, VISHNEVYE MOUNTAINS OF THE URALS

Polychrome cancrinite–vishnevite crystal was found in alkali nepheline-feldspar pegmatites of the Kurochkin Log occurrence from the Vishnevye Mountains in the Southern Urals.
